Jaipur is a manufacturing city with a global customer base. Jewellery from Johari Bazaar is worn by customers on every continent. Textiles printed in Sanganer and Bagru are sold through international fashion brands. Handicrafts and home furnishings from Jaipur's artisan clusters appear in retail stores from London to Tokyo. Marble and stone products from the city's processing units are installed in buildings worldwide. Each of these products carries the manufacturer's implicit promise that it is safe for its intended use -- and when that promise is broken, the financial consequences can be severe.

Product liability insurance protects manufacturers, distributors, and retailers against claims arising from injuries or property damage caused by defective products. In India, the Consumer Protection Act 2019 has significantly strengthened consumer rights, allowing claims for product defects, manufacturing defects, and service deficiencies. For Jaipur manufacturers who export to the US and EU, product liability laws in those jurisdictions are even more stringent, with potential damages running into millions of dollars.

The range of product liability scenarios relevant to Jaipur businesses is broad. Allergic reactions to nickel in costume jewellery. Skin irritation from chemical residues in hand-printed textiles. Structural failure of marble tiles. Choking hazards in handicraft items sold as home decor but accessible to children. Food safety issues in Jaipur's packaged spice and sweet industry. Product liability insurance provides the financial backing to defend against these claims and pay compensation when liability is established.

Why Product Liability Insurance Matters in Jaipur

Jaipur's manufacturers face product liability exposure that scales with their market reach. A jewellery exporter selling to US retailers faces potential class-action lawsuits if a product line is found to contain harmful materials. Textile exporters whose fabrics are used in clothing must meet chemical safety standards like REACH in the EU, and non-compliance discovered after sale can trigger massive recall costs and compensation claims.

The marble and stone industry faces liability if installed products crack, delaminate, or release harmful dust. Food manufacturers and packagers face contamination claims that can arise from a single consumer complaint. Even within India, the Consumer Protection Act's product liability provisions now allow consumers to claim against manufacturers, sellers, and service providers in consumer forums with relatively low procedural barriers. For Jaipur businesses, product liability insurance is the financial mechanism that prevents a product safety incident from becoming a business-ending event.

Coverage Relevance

Product liability insurance for Jaipur manufacturers covers compensation for bodily injury or property damage caused by defective products, along with legal defence costs. Exporters to the US need policies with adequate limits for the US jurisdiction, where damages are significantly higher. Coverage should extend to product recall costs, which can be substantial when distributed products must be retrieved from multiple markets. Manufacturers should ensure their policies cover products after sale and delivery, as liability attaches to the product wherever and whenever injury occurs. Contractual liability coverage is important for businesses supplying components to other manufacturers.

Do Jaipur jewellery exporters need product liability insurance for the US market?
Absolutely. The US has one of the most aggressive product liability legal environments in the world. Jewellery products face claims related to nickel allergies, lead content in children's jewellery, cadmium in certain alloys, and choking hazards from small components. US retailers increasingly require their overseas suppliers to carry product liability insurance with minimum limits, often starting at one million dollars. Without this coverage, Jaipur jewellery exporters cannot access major US retail channels and face uninsured exposure to potentially devastating lawsuits.
Does product liability insurance cover product recalls for Jaipur textile manufacturers?
Product recall coverage is typically available as an extension to a standard product liability policy, not included automatically. For Jaipur textile manufacturers, recall scenarios might include fabrics found to contain banned azo dyes, children's clothing failing flammability standards, or garments causing allergic reactions due to chemical residues. The recall extension covers the costs of notifying customers, retrieving products from distribution channels, shipping returned goods, and disposing of defective stock. Given the large batch sizes typical in textile manufacturing, recall costs can be very substantial.
